Chhetri's Statistics and Future Prospects
Sunil Chhetri boasts an impressive record, having scored over 70 goals for the Indian national team – making him the country's all-time leading goalscorer. He has also won numerous titles with Bengaluru FC, including two I-League titles and a Federation Cup. While his age is a factor, his fitness levels remain remarkably high, and he continues to perform at the highest level.
